4.30 pm-6.00 pm

Poster presentations and Drinks & Refreshments
Participants will be given an opportunity view posters and displays of student work including:

  • posters created by students in the School of Art's Visual Communication Consultancy that promote equity initiatives developed by Divisional staff.

  • a painting by an Indigenous student undertaking the Aboriginal Health and Culture course

  • a display of equity themed posters created by student groups from the School of Social Work & Social Policy

  • a display of posters produced by students undertaking the Rights and Racism course in The Unaipon School

There will also be information booths featuring services and activities that Learning Connection, the Indigenous Support Unit and the Library provide to increase and support the access, participation, retention and success of equity category students and to promote equity in the Division.
